团队间竞争对亲团队非伦理行为的影响:一个跨层模型的检验 被引量:4

The influence of intergroup competition on pro-group unethical behavior: Testing a multilevel model

摘要 团队间竞争是激发群体活力、提高团队产出的重要策略,但其潜在的伦理风险一直缺乏必要的关注。本文基于伦理决策的成本-收益分析框架,通过68个团队的266份数据对团队间竞争影响个体/群体亲团队非伦理行为的作用机制进行了实证检验。HLM跨层分析结果表明:团队间竞争既可以激发个体亲团队非伦理行为,也可以推动团队成员集体实施亲团队非伦理行为,进而涌现出群体亲团队非伦理行为,促进焦点在其中具有中介作用。一方面,团队间竞争通过个体促进焦点正向影响个体亲团队非伦理行为;另一方面,团队间竞争通过团队促进焦点既可以积极影响个体亲团队非伦理行为,也可以导致群体亲团队非伦理行为。最后,本文讨论了本研究的理论贡献和实践价值,并指出不足和未来研究方向。 Along with the popularity of team work in workplace, intergroup competition has become an important tactic to stimulate group vitality and improve team outputs, such as enhancing individuals′ intrinsic motivation, team collaboration, team performance and creativity. However, we still know little about the ethical risk of intergroup competition. In order to fill the gap, we just want to test the relationship between intergroup competition and pro-group unethical behavior.Pro-group unethical behavior is an unethical behavior to benefit group. Based on the cost-benefit analysis framework of ethical decision-making, we constructed a theoretical model of intergroup competition on pro-group unethical behavior from a multilevel perspective. In order to help understanding the relationship between intergroup competition and pro-group unethical behavior, we introduced promotion focus as the mediator(individual′s promotion focus and team promotion focus). First, intergroup competition may cause individuals to commit unethical behavior which can benefit their group because they want to win. Not only that, individual′s pro-group unethical behavior may spread in the team and develop into the group pro-group unethical behaviors. That means intergroup competition will also cause group pro-group unethical behaviors. Second, intergroup competition will motivate individual′s promotion focus, a state of eager motivation to pursue success, and then cause him or her to commit pro-group unethical behavior. Besides, individual′s promotion focus will become the group motivation state from interpersonal interaction and develop into the group pro-group unethical behaviors. In brief, intergroup competition will motivate team promotion focus result in group pro-group unethical behaviors.We take the team as the research object and use the longitudinal study and dyadic sample to collect data. At time 1, we collected intergroup competition from team members. Two months later, we collected promotion focus from team members and individual′s pro-group unethical behavior from supervision. We use HLM to test the hypothesis. The empirical results of 266 data in 68 teams show that:(1) Intergroup competition has a positive effect on group pro-group unethical behavior and team promotion focus has a mediating effect.(2) Intergroup competition also has a positive effect on individual′s pro-group unethical behavior, and individual′s promotion focus and team promotion focus has a mediating effect respectively.This study has several theatrical contributions. First, it has explored the ethical risk of intergroup competition. When facing intergroup competition, individual will give up his or her ethical rule in order to win and pursue good results, and then commit unethical behavior to benefit his or her group, and this unethical behavior will also become a group behavior. Intergroup competition can positively influence individual/group pro-group unethical behavior, which means that inter-group competition has dark sides. Second, this paper has explored the mechanism of inter-group competition on pro-group unethical behavior. It has found that individual(team) promotion focus is a key mediating role between intergroup competition and pro-group unethical behavior. It means that intergroup competition will launch individual/team promotion focus, and it causes individual/team to become crazy and commit unethical behavior. Therefore, through testing the dark side of promotion focus, this paper has revealed the psychological mechanism of intergroup competition and pro-group unethical behavior. At last, through testing the influence of intergroup competition and promotion focus on pro-group unethical behavior, this research has expanded the antecedents of pro-group unethical behavior. Therefore, organizations should pay great attention to intergroup competition, and strengthen intergroup competition management, so as to promote the healthy development of intergroup competition. Secondly, team leaders should guild employees with promotion focus using ethical rules to pursue goals. Finally, the pro-group unethical behavior attitude of team members should be corrected. Although pro-group unethical behavior is beneficial to the organization, it still belongs to unethical behavior in essence and is detrimental to the long-term development of the organization. Therefore, team leaders and members should correct their attitudes toward pro-group unethical behaviors, so as to truly eliminate any form and any purpose of unethical behavior.
